RG color space
The RG or red–green color space is a color space that uses only two colors: red and green. It is an additive format similar to the RGB color model but without a blue channel. Thus, blue is said to be out of gamut. The format is not in use today, and was used only on two-color Technicolor and other early color processes for films. By comparison with a full spectrum, its poor color reproduction made it undesirable. The system cannot create white naturally, and many colors are distorted.


No color containing a blue color component can be replicated accurately in the RG color space. A similar color space, called RGK, also has a black channel. Outside of a few low-cost high-volume applications, such as packaging and labelling, RG and RGK are no longer in use because devices providing larger gamuts such as RGB and CMYK are in widespread use. Until recently, its primary use was in low-cost light-emitting diode displays in which red and green tended to be far more common than the still nascent blue LED technology, but full-color LEDs with blue have become more common in recent years.
ColorCode 3-D, a stereoscopic color scheme, uses the RG color space to simulate a broad spectrum of color in one eye. The blue portion of the spectrum transmits a black-and-white (black-and-blue) image to the other eye to give depth perception.
